The clubs used by two-time Open Champion Ernie Els for the 150th Open Championship

Ernie Els is a two-time Champion Golfer of the Year.

Ernie Els is a two-time winner of the Open Championship, with his first coming in 2002 at Muirfield, and the second won at Royal Lytham & St Annes a decade later. I’m not going to promise that as another decade comes to a close the Big Easy is a likely pick to win, but it’s always fun to look inside the golf bag of one of the game’s greatest ambassadors — especially ahead of the Open Championship.

Driver: XXIO 10 Driver, with Project X RDX Smoke Black

3-Wood: XXIO 10, with Project X EvenFlow Blue

Utility Irons: Srixon ZU85 2, 3, 4 with KBS Tour steel shafts

Irons: Srixon ZX7 (5-P) with KBS Tour Steel shafts

Wedges: Cleveland RTX ZipCore 52° MID bounce, 56° MID bounce, 60° MID bounce with KBS Wedge Shafts

Putter: Odyssey O-Works Black #1 Wide

Ball: Srixon ZStar XV Yellow
